Gerador de programas
Um gerador de programas é uma ferramenta de software que automatiza o processo de criação de programas de computador. É um tipo de código ferramenta de geração que permite aos programadores gerar código automaticamente com base num conjunto de regras e especificações predefinidas.
Os geradores de programas são concebidos para ajudar os programadores a reduzir o tempo e o esforço necessários para desenvolver aplicações de software. Podem ser utilizados para gerar código para uma vasta gama de linguagens de programação e plataformas, incluindo sistemas Web, móveis, de secretária e incorporados.
O processo de geração de código utilizando um gerador de programas envolve normalmente a especificação da funcionalidade desejada da aplicação utilizando uma linguagem de alto nível ou uma interface gráfica. O gerador de programas utiliza então esta informação para gerar o código necessário, que pode ser personalizado e refinado pelo programador conforme necessário.
Uma das principais vantagens da utilização de um gerador de programas é que pode ajudar os programadores a criar código mais fiável e consistente. Ao automatizar o processo de geração de código, os geradores de programas podem eliminar muitos dos erros e inconsistências que podem surgir quando o código é escrito manualmente.
Os geradores de programas também podem ser utilizados para melhorar a produtividade e a eficiência de desenvolvimento de software equipas. Ao automatizar tarefas repetitivas e reduzir a necessidade de codificação manual, os geradores de programas podem ajudar os programadores a concentrarem-se em aspectos mais complexos e criativos do desenvolvimento de software.
Em geral, os geradores de programas são uma ferramenta poderosa para o desenvolvimento de software que pode ajudar os programadores a criar aplicações de alta qualidade de forma mais rápida e eficiente. São particularmente úteis para projectos de grande escala que requerem um elevado grau de consistência e fiabilidade.